""Highly" secret documents stolen from Nigeria's anti-graft agency: official
Sat Jul 15, 12:14 PM ET
ABUJA (AFP) - Documents described as "highly classified" relating to "a very sensitive matter" have been stolen from an operational office of Nigeria's anti-graft agency."

ARTICLE SNIPPET: "The EFCC statement, however, said that the burglary would not "negatively affect" the pace of the ongoing investigation as it had all original copies of the stolen documents in a secured location.

The burglary is coming less than three weeks after EFCC chief Nuhu Ribadu said that a "certain faceless group" in the volatile Niger Delta planned to attack him."
